Constant Contact vs Drip 2026: Which Email Platform Wins for Small Business

Constant Contact vs Drip 2026: Which Email Platform Actually Delivers for Small Business?

If you're spinning up a SaaS, running a small business, or managing email for clients, you've probably hit this fork in the road: do you go with Constant Contact (the approachable, template-heavy option) or Drip (the automation-first, developer-friendly beast)?

The constant contact vs drip debate isn't just about price tags. It's about whether you need dead-simple drag-and-drop tools or powerful segmentation and behavioral triggers. Constant Contact shines if you want to send newsletters fast without a learning curve. Drip excels when you're building complex funnels, tracking user behavior, and integrating with your stack via API.

Key takeaways from the full comparison:

  • Pricing structure differs wildly — Constant Contact charges per contact tier, Drip scales with sends and features
  • Automation depth: Drip's visual workflow builder runs circles around Constant Contact for conditional logic and event-based triggers
  • Ease of use vs power: Constant Contact wins for non-technical users; Drip rewards those who can invest time in setup
